Understanding Bunions: An Anatomical View
A bunion is a structural deformity involving the metatarsophalangeal (MTP) joint, which connects the big toe to the rest of the foot. In a healthy foot, the big toe aligns straight with the first metatarsal bone. With Hallux Valgus, the long metatarsal bone shifts outward while the big toe drifts inward toward the smaller toes. This progressive misalignment causes the head of the first metatarsal to protrude prominently, creating the visible bony bump known as the bunion. The displaced joint stresses surrounding ligaments and tendons, and the area can become red, swollen, and painful due to friction against footwear.
The Direct Link Between Footwear and Bunion Development
Footwear is often not the initial cause of bunions, but it serves as a powerful trigger and aggravator in individuals with a predisposition to the condition. Shoes with a narrow toe box physically squeeze the toes, forcing the big toe into the deviated position characteristic of the deformity. This chronic pressure accelerates the misalignment process and worsens existing structural issues.
High-heeled shoes, especially those over two inches, further compound the problem by shifting the body’s weight forward onto the forefoot. This increased pressure on the MTP joint, combined with a narrow toe area, pushes the big toe laterally toward the second toe. This constant, unnatural positioning promotes the gradual alteration of the joint’s alignment.
The friction caused by tight footwear rubbing against the protruding joint leads to inflammation, redness, and pain, often manifesting as bursitis or calluses over the bump. Inappropriate footwear directly dictates the severity of symptoms and the speed at which the deformity progresses. For a person with a vulnerable foot structure, wearing restrictive shoes can initiate or significantly worsen the condition.
Inherited and Biomechanical Causes
Structural foot characteristics, which are often inherited, play a large role in determining a person’s risk of developing bunions. Genetic factors include specific foot shape, joint laxity, or an abnormal length of the first metatarsal bone. Studies indicate that approximately 70% of people who develop bunions have a family history of the condition.
Biomechanical imbalances in the foot’s function also contribute significantly to the deformity. Conditions such as flat feet or an excessive inward roll of the foot, known as overpronation, can alter the pressure distribution across the forefoot. This abnormal gait places uneven stress on the big toe joint, encouraging its shift out of alignment.
Certain medical conditions, particularly inflammatory types of arthritis like rheumatoid arthritis, can weaken the joint capsule and ligaments, making the foot more susceptible to misalignment. These internal factors create underlying structural instability, priming the foot for bunion formation. The severity of the bunion relates directly to these inherent structural issues.
Practical Steps for Relief and Preventing Progression
The primary conservative strategy for managing bunions involves modifying footwear to reduce pressure and friction on the affected joint. Selecting shoes with a wide, deep toe box is paramount, as this allows the toes to spread naturally without being compressed. Avoiding high heels and pointed styles is advised, as these force the big toe into a compromising position and accelerate the deformity.
Non-surgical treatments aim to relieve pain and slow the worsening of the misalignment. Custom or over-the-counter arch supports, known as orthotics, can help correct underlying biomechanical issues like overpronation by evenly distributing weight across the foot. Padding the bunion with non-medicated felt or gel pads can protect the bump from shoe irritation, while toe spacers can help maintain separation between the first and second toes.
For managing acute discomfort, treatments include applying ice to reduce inflammation and taking non-steroidal anti-inflammatory drugs (NSAIDs) to alleviate pain. Foot strengthening exercises improve joint function and help stabilize the muscles around the toe joint. If pain persists despite several months of conservative care, or if the deformity severely limits mobility, consulting a podiatrist or orthopedic specialist is the next step.
